Allen, a Canadian science writer and novelist, significantly contributed to the promotion of evolution in the late 19th century. After leaving academia, he focused on writing, earning acclaim for his essays and literary works. His early writings explored scientific topics, exemplified by "Note-Deafness," which described amusia. His notable books include "Physiological Æsthetics" and "Flowers and Their Pedigrees," showcasing his blend of scientific inquiry and literary expression.
